Size: a a a

2020 April 21

I

Igor in Go-go!
Да
источник

I

Igor in Go-go!
Хельм-чарты под это есть, если у вас нормальное облако
источник

I

Igor in Go-go!
Тут больше вопрос в деньгах
источник

IK

Ilya Kaznacheev in Go-go!
Принял, спасибо
источник

EK

Eduard Korolev in Go-go!
вот есть такая строка, r.HandleFunc("/", middleware.Authorize(appHandlers.HelloHandler)). Как мне и в миддлевэр и в хендлер sql коннешен прокинуть?
источник

EK

Eduard Korolev in Go-go!
сейчас в Authorize захардкожен sqlx подключение, передавай везде через параметр мне кажется не вариант
источник

IK

Ilya Kaznacheev in Go-go!
Eduard Korolev
вот есть такая строка, r.HandleFunc("/", middleware.Authorize(appHandlers.HelloHandler)). Как мне и в миддлевэр и в хендлер sql коннешен прокинуть?
Я обычно создаю касс с методами-хендлерами, и в конструктор инжектирую нужные соединения
источник

EK

Eduard Korolev in Go-go!
видел вот такой вариант https://youtu.be/bM6N-vgPlyQ
источник

EK

Eduard Korolev in Go-go!
Ilya Kaznacheev
Я обычно создаю касс с методами-хендлерами, и в конструктор инжектирую нужные соединения
на видео тоже такой вариант, но там все хендлеры в одном пакете находятся
источник

EK

Eduard Korolev in Go-go!
а если у меня в разных будут?
источник

IK

Ilya Kaznacheev in Go-go!
Значит несколько раз нужно инжектить коннекшон в разные классы 🙂
источник

EK

Eduard Korolev in Go-go!
фиговый вариант
источник

IK

Ilya Kaznacheev in Go-go!
Eduard Korolev
фиговый вариант
Почему?
источник

EK

Eduard Korolev in Go-go!
зачем мне копипастить лишний параметр
источник

IK

Ilya Kaznacheev in Go-go!
Затем, что DI
источник

IK

Ilya Kaznacheev in Go-go!
Ну ты можешь по-дедовски прокинуть через глобальные переменные
источник

IK

Ilya Kaznacheev in Go-go!
Но удачи в юнит-тестах тогда
источник

EK

Eduard Korolev in Go-go!
а можно в структуре определять не свои методы через func (s *type) ()
источник

EK

Eduard Korolev in Go-go!
а из других пакетов как анонимные записывать
источник

а

а кто это in Go-go!
Igor
Всем привет! А кто-нибудь знает, как на опенгл отрендерить сцену в png?
ну о рендерерах на Go я не слышал, думаю придется использовать  CGO
источник